## Changed defaults

Heads up: the Ledgerline tax-rate lookup cache now defaults to a 15-minute TTL instead of 24 hours. Turns out rates in the Veldt County sandbox were going stale mid-demo, which was embarrassing. Eviction is now LRU rather than FIFO, and the cache warms on boot. If you're reviewing, check that nothing hardcodes the old TTL. The new defaults land as follows.

deployment values, bajop-taweg:
holwyn:
  log_level: debug
  metrics_host: metrics.holwyn.zemvarsys.internal
  pool_size: 32

Notes — Perf sync, Thursday

We spent most of the hour on cold starts in the Quillstack serverless handlers. The image-resize path is worst: ~2.4s cold, mostly dependency loading. Agreed to try lazy imports and a smaller bundle before touching provisioned concurrency, since that gets pricey. Dara's prototype cut it roughly in half, so the PR coming your way builds on that — please review the init ordering closely. Any questions on the approach should go to the person driving this:

signatory, yahog-badug: Quenix Ulaael

Config drift found on the Tallowmere orders service. Prod has soft deletes disabled on the orders table while staging and the repo both expect them on. Result: hard deletes ran for ~3 weeks; restore from the Fennick archive is in progress. Root cause: a manual hotfix during the March incident was never backported. Do not hand-edit prod again. Canonical settings live in the deploy repo and nowhere else. For reference, the correct values for the orders service follow.

service settings:
FRAMIR_LOG_LEVEL=debug
FRAMIR_METRICS_HOST=metrics.framir.tolvaqcorp.corp
FRAMIR_POOL_SIZE=16